中文摘要
      以往的冲击式钻井是凭人的感觉来判断钻具在井下的工作状况,容易失误而引发事故。所研制的微机控制冲击式钻机操作指导系统利用模糊控制原理,能对钻具的正常、绳松和空顿三种状态作出及时准确的判断,并指导司钻作相应的提绳和给进操作。还能对断钻头、断绳和卡钻三种故障进行检测和报警。
英文摘要
      In the past, an operator judged working state of a drilling tool in an oil well by his sense. It was often misjudged and caused accidents. The operation guide system for precession drill which works on the basis of fuzzy control theory can decide accurately and timely three kinds of working state: a normal one, a slack steel rope and a tight steel rope. On the basis of above judgement, this system can also discover three kinds of accidents: the drilling head break, the steel rope break and drilling tool blocked.
